(apology if this is a duplicate mail client was acting up)

I'm trying a fresh install of postgres on a redhat machine (gcc 2.96) compiled
from source.

I am getting messages along these lines in the logfile, and php is telling me
that the backend abruptly ended the connection.

How can i go about fixing this?

Josh.
LOG: database system was shut down at 2003-04-09 06:20:55 EDT
LOG: checkpoint record is at 0/1816C2C
LOG: redo record is at 0/1816C2C; undo record is at 0/0; shutdown TRUE
LOG: next transaction id: 5882; next oid: 164471
LOG: database system is ready
LOG: server process (pid 29227) was terminated by signal 11
LOG: terminating any other active server processes
LOG: all server processes terminated; reinitializing shared memory and
semaphores
LOG: database system was interrupted at 2003-04-09 06:22:07 EDT
LOG: checkpoint record is at 0/1816C2C
LOG: redo record is at 0/1816C2C; undo record is at 0/0; shutdown TRUE
LOG: next transaction id: 5882; next oid: 164471
LOG: database system was not properly shut down; automatic recovery in
progress
LOG: redo starts at 0/1816C6C
LOG: ReadRecord: record with zero length at 0/181F160
LOG: redo done at 0/181F13C
LOG: database system is ready
